Ugandan pastor murdered in front of daughter in anti-Christian attack

A pastor in Uganda has been tragically murdered in front of his daughter after a group of Islamic extremists attacked him with long knifes and blunt objects.

According to news outlet Morning Star, three men attacked pastor Stephen Lugwire while he was feeding his animals with his 23-year-old daughter, Brenda Lugwire, in Namutumba District.

Pastor Lugwire’s daughter said she heard how one of the men called his dad a “kafir” or infidel.

The men yelled: “We have told you to remove the church, which is near our mosque, but you have not heeded our message. Today you will face the wrath from Allah.”

The 58-year-old pastor’s congregation had been worshipping at their church for the last two years.

The daughter continued: “There and then one of the assailants hit my dad with a big stick on the head, and he fell down.” She then fled the scene after a man slashed her dad with a knife.

Police located the pastor’s body after the attack was reported, which was found with deep cuts to the neck and chest.

A wealthy Muslim woman was arrested after police found out that the attackers went to her house to clean themselves and change their clothes, according to Morning Star.

She said: “The servants of Allah entered my house in order to remove the clothes which they were wearing, because they were soaked in blood, and said that they had killed an infidel, hence Allah will reward them as they were following the footsteps of their prophet.

"The pastor didn't honour Allah by refusing to demolish the church which was close to the mosque, along with his activities of winning their members to Christianity."

No further arrests have been made.

Pastor Lugwire is survived by his wife, a son, and seven daughters.
